PNG to SVG

Convert raster images to SVG vector format using bitmap tracing. Works with PNG, JPG, and WebP.

Drop an image here or click to upload

or click to browse

or import from

Embeds the full-color image inside an SVG container. The output looks exactly like the original.

How to Use PNG to SVG

1

Upload your raster image

Drag and drop or click to upload a PNG, JPG, or WebP image. Simple graphics like logos, icons, and line art produce the best vector results.

2

Choose tracing mode

Select Color mode for multi-color SVG output or Monochrome mode for clean single-color vector tracing. Monochrome works best for logos and line art.

3

Adjust threshold and detail

Fine-tune the threshold slider to control how much detail is captured in the vector output. Lower values capture more detail; higher values simplify the result.

4

Download your SVG

Preview the vectorized result and download the SVG file. The output scales to any size without quality loss.

About PNG to SVG

PNG to SVG converter online — convert raster images to scalable vector graphics (SVG) for free using advanced bitmap tracing. Upload PNG, JPG, or WebP images and get clean SVG vector output. Choose between color posterization for multi-color vectors or monochrome tracing for crisp single-color results. Adjust threshold and detail settings to control the level of vectorization. Best results with logos, icons, line art, and simple graphics. Perfect for creating resolution-independent graphics for web, print, and design. No software needed — runs entirely in your browser.

Key Features

  • Convert raster PNG, JPG, and WebP images to scalable SVG vector format
  • Color posterization and monochrome tracing modes for different use cases
  • Adjustable threshold and detail controls for fine-tuned vector output
  • Ideal for converting logos, icons, and line art to resolution-independent vectors
  • Instant browser-based bitmap tracing — no software installation required
  • 100% private — all image-to-vector conversion happens locally in your browser

Frequently Asked Questions

How to convert PNG to SVG online for free?
Upload your PNG image to our free converter, select a tracing mode, adjust the threshold, and download the vectorized SVG. No signup, no watermarks, completely free.
How to vectorize a logo from PNG to SVG?
Upload your logo PNG and use monochrome tracing mode for clean, crisp vector output. Adjust the threshold to capture the right level of detail for your logo.
How to convert JPG to SVG vector format?
Our tool supports JPG input in addition to PNG and WebP. Upload your JPG image and the bitmap tracer will convert it to scalable SVG vector graphics.
How to get the best results when converting images to SVG?
Use high-contrast images with clean edges. Logos, icons, and line art produce the best vectors. Reduce detail for complex images and use monochrome mode for single-color graphics.
How to convert a photo to SVG?
Photos can be converted using color mode, but results will be a stylized posterized version. For best results, use simple graphics rather than complex photographs.
What is the difference between raster and vector images?
Raster images (PNG, JPG) are made of pixels and lose quality when scaled up. Vector images (SVG) use mathematical paths and scale to any size without quality loss.
How to trace an image to create a vector?
Upload your image and our bitmap tracing algorithm will automatically convert pixel data into vector paths. Adjust threshold and mode settings to refine the output.
Is this PNG to SVG converter safe for my images?
Yes. All bitmap tracing and conversion happens entirely in your browser. Your images are never uploaded to any server.